SAFETY INFORMATION
The lightning flash with arrowhead symbol, within an equilateral triangle, is intended to alert the
user to the presence of uninsulated “dangerous voltage” within the product’s enclosure that may
be of sufficient magnitude to constitute a risk of electric shock.
The exclamation mark within an equilateral triangle in intended to alert the user to the presence of
important operating and servicing instruction in the literature accompanying the appliance.

26.
Polarization – This video product is equipped with a polarized alternating-current line plug (a plug
having one blade wide wider than the other). This plug will the power outlet only one way. This is a
safety feature. If you are unable to insert the plug fully into the outlet, try reversing the plug. If the
plug still fails to fit, contact your electrician to replace your obsolete outlet. To prevent electric
shock, do not use this polarized plug with an extension cord, receptacle or other outlet unless the
blades can be fully inserted without blade exposure. If you need an extension cord, use a polarized
cord..
27.
Power Sources – This video product should be operated only from the type of power source
indicated on the marking label. If you are not sure of the type of power supply to your home,
consult your video dealer or local power company. For video products intended to operate from
battery power, or other sources, refer to the operating instructions.
28.
Overloading – Do not overload wall outlast of extension cord as this can result in a risk of fire or
electric shock. Overloaded AC outlets, extension cords, frayed power cord, damaged or cracked
wire insulation, and broken plug are dangerous. They may result in a shock or fire hazard.
Periodically examine the cord, and if its appearance indicates damage or deteriorated insulation,
have it replaced by your service technician.
